Why would Iran try to hit either candidate? I see nothing but downsides for them. If they succeed and it can be traced to them, it's a causus belli. If they fail, it boosts the target's chance of winning and gives them more of a reason to attack Iran if they do win. Even if they fail and the target loses, the winner still has an added incentive to go after them. Iran's main goal vis a vis the US is to minimize their involvement in the current conflict, which they don't have to work hard at because Americans are sick of Middle Eastern wars.

Non-interventionism has been a key plank in Trump's platform since 2015 or before, and even if he were to pivot hard and try to sell Americans on a war with Iran there's no reason to think he'll be able to get much of his support base on board. See the Covid shots - Trump has been talking them up a lot but his supporters still form a core part of the anti-shot demographic.

Iran's approach to conflict that we can see recently has been very calculating and conservative, with measured responses even to extreme provocations. An attempt on either candidate isn't consistent with that approach.
